Although there were talks of various topics, almost every single one focused in one way or another of how we need to obtain the correct understanding of the character of Christ, His Atonement, and His Gospel. We listened to a lot of talks about love and service, and how Jesus Christ is the perfect example of both of those things. They talked about how to conquer the difficulties and trials of life, and how we can only obtain true peace through The Atonement. Finally, it was made apparent that we must learn and apply the Gospel of Jesus Christ in order to obtain salvation, which is the life eternal in the presence of God, our Heavenly Father.
